1st Day: Arrival Muscat
Arrival at Muscat International Airport and welcome by the local tour guide. Transfer to the hotel and overnight stay in Muscat.
2nd Day: Muscat
Today is entirely dedicated to the Omani capital. Highlights include the impressive Sultan Qaboos Mosque, historic Old Muscat, and the picturesque Mutrah waterfront. A visit to the traditional souk allows you to experience the country's oriental atmosphere in a particularly intense way. Overnight stay in Muscat.
3rd Day: Muscat-Bimmah Sinkhole-Wadi Shab/Wadi Tiwi-Sur
The trip follows the coast to the Bimmah Sinkhole, a natural limestone pool with crystal-clear water. Afterwards, Wadi Shab and Wadi Tiwi, with their spectacular rock formations, palm groves, and watercourses, are on the agenda. After an included lunch, continue to the port city of Sur. Overnight stay in Sur.
4th Day: Sur-Wadi Bani Khalid-Wahiba Sands
After travelling further inland, participants will visit Wadi Bani Khalid, one of Oman's most beautiful wadis. Turquoise natural pools and lush vegetation form an impressive contrast to the surrounding mountain landscape. In the afternoon, the journey continues to the Wahiba Sands. The vast dune landscape offers an unforgettable backdrop for the sunset in the desert. Dinner and overnight stay in the desert camp.
5th Day: Wahiba Sands-Nizwa
After breakfast, drive to Nizwa, the former capital of Oman. During an introductory tour, the historic old town and the traditional souk will be explored, which are among the most important cultural centers of the country. Overnight stay in Nizwa.
6th Day: Nizwa-Bahla-Jabreen-Al Hamra-Misfat Al Abriyeen-Muscat
Today leads to some of the cultural highlights of the Omani mountains. Significant historical buildings are on the program in Bahla and Jabreen. Further impressions will be gained in the traditional village of Al Hamra as well as the picturesquely situated mountain village of Misfat Al Abriyeen with its terraced gardens and characteristic mud houses. After lunch, return trip to Muscat and overnight stay.
7th Day: Departure Muscat
Transfer to Muscat International Airport and individual departure.

Destination information

Local customs and etiquette:
The Omanis are known for their warmth and hospitality. Visitors should respect local customs by dressing conservatively, especially at religious sites. Public displays of affection are generally avoided, and loud or disruptive behavior is discouraged.
Photography and drones:
Always ask for permission before taking photos of people. Avoid taking photos of government buildings and military sites. Flying drones without a license is illegal.
Alcohol and e-cigarettes:
Alcohol can be purchased and consumed in licensed places such as hotels and restaurants, with the legal minimum age for alcohol consumption being 21. It is also possible for visitors to shop at the airport duty-free. Public drunkenness is prohibited. E-cigarettes are illegal in Oman.
